Honoree: Broadview Federal Credit Union.

Broadview is committed to the philosophy of “people helping people” and they take pride in being an active and responsible member of the community. Through substantial financial investments and thousands of hours in volunteer time, they develop deep partnerships across our neighborhoods to serve and build the kind of community in which we all want to live. In 2025, Broadview Federal Credit Union turned its values into meaningful impact, providing more than $4.5 million in support to nonprofits. Together, Broadview puts compassion into action.

Maria College may be small in size, but its impact on New York State is truly remarkable. Each year, the college generates an estimated $28 million in economic activity, strengthening the Capital Region in meaningful and lasting ways.
Beyond the numbers, Maria’s influence is felt every day. Faculty, staff, and students support local businesses, contribute to the vibrancy of our neighborhoods, and engage deeply through volunteerism, internships, experiential learning, and civic involvement. With 800 students rooted in the Capital Region and more than 8,500 alumni serving their communities with compassion and purpose, Maria College continues to shape a stronger, more caring future for all of us.
We are proud to celebrate an institution that calls the Capital Region home — and helps make it better every day.
